Transaction 070c99a218bedbcd0466454eaeb9e9e80d31476af4e0272fb290d98f6f037e99

1 Input
2 Outputs
  • 070c99a218bedbcd0466454eaeb9e9e80d31476af4e0272fb290d98f6f037e99:0
  • value  1204272
    address  36JEVZVk2Qd7zF4ZqsFn28XLH5huq2NZ59
  • 070c99a218bedbcd0466454eaeb9e9e80d31476af4e0272fb290d98f6f037e99:1
  • value  62577899
    address  3MUpAk3RuWarXiAoxSuvdjAk9H9NuBVXBp